Navy captures one unit of a smuggler of illegal migrant
workers from Malaysia in the waters of Tanjung Siapi-fire, Asahan, North
Sumatra (North Sumatra). During examination, one of the 55 illegal migrants was
found keeping methamphetamine in his underwear.

"Migrant worker of the drug carrier initials AH, a
resident of Bireuen. Narcotics kind of gross weight 520 grams of
methamphetamine," said Commander Lanal Tanjungbalai Asahan Marine Lt. Col.
(P) Bagus Badari, Saturday (01/28/2017).
The arrest occurred on Friday (27/1) at around 03:30 am. At
that time, officers get information from the community about migrant workers smuggler
ship who were heading Tanjungbalai TKI. In the patrol, the officers were arresting
the smuggler.

"Ship (smuggler) will be heading to Tanjungbalai. In
the examination, there were 3 crew and 55 migrant workers with details of 43
men and 12 women," said Bagus.
Officers who captured them then takes them to Mako Lanal
Tanjungbalai Asahan. When checked, one of the workers who had the initials AH
caught carrying drugs with a gross weight of 520 grams. Those goods are stored
in bags and panties offender.

Bagus said the illegal migrants were caught carrying drugs
were then handed over to the local police for further processing. Then for
migrants were handed over to the Immigration.
